I believe that when it comes to marketing your business on social media you should adopt the one in ten rule (or something like it). One post promoting your business, products, services or current priorities for every nine posts about something other than your business.
This approach helps to keep it social and no one that I know signs up for social media to be bombarded by sales messages. So what are your other nine tweets or Facebook & Google+ posts supposed to be made up of? Here’s an idea to fill a few gaps here and there. Why not help to promote a cause that you believe in? It will contribute to developing the voice of your brand, it will help earn trust and respect and has the potential to change the world.
